Nebraska had a flurry of it’s own with players entering the portal last week. We all knew this was coming, Nebraska at one point had over 100 scholarship football players in the spring and we have to get down to 85 when we play Minnesota. According to On3’s public chart, Nebraska is down to 88 players at this point. There’s one or two still on there that I believe are weighing their options to know where they could end up. Some guys want to stay FBS, and if they put their name in the portal Nebraska is released from its obligation to pay for them if they wish to retire. I know Rhule has offered this to one or two guys still on that list, they are going to see if there’s any interest and if not, they will take the offer.
You also have to remember that there is going to be some natural attrition this summer as well. Whether it’s guys cracking a teammate over the head with a beer bottle like what happened in the Pelini days, someone getting homesick, or just not jiving with the staff, I feel pretty safe sayin weare where we need to be with numbers.
